Job Description

At Fugro we are looking for a dynamic Procurement and Supply Chain UK Manager who is ready to elevate the future of our UK operations. This is a role for a leader who thrives on challenge and knows how to turn complexity into progress. You will bring strong supply chain expertise, proven senior experience and the confidence to lead teams in demanding environments. With practical knowledge of source to contract and purchase to pay processes, a solid grasp of import and export requirements and the ability to operate in industrial settings, you will drive smarter ways of working that boost efficiency, control costs and support a strong cash flow. Your communication skills, focus on outcomes and ability to build trust will help align our teams with Fugro’s long‑term ambitions. As a key member of the Country Functional Leadership Team you will help deliver our “Towards Full Potential” programme, strengthening shared service centres, improving collaboration and raising performance across the UK. Success will come from being a collaborative and forward‑looking leader who supports change, develops people and builds strong relationships with stakeholders and suppliers. With a client‑focused mindset and a practical approach to problem solving, you will influence transformation at scale, create meaningful partnerships across the business and lead a function that plays a central role in Fugro’s continued success.

Job Responsibility

  • Lead the National Strategy by guiding the UK-wide Procurement and Supply Chain function, aligning operations with Fugro’s strategic goals
  • Support Organisational Transformation, leading the implementation of the “Towards Full Potential” program, enhancing procure to pay shared service centres and stakeholder collaboration
  • Oversee Shared Service Centres, managing procurement operations across four UK locations (Wallingford, Aberdeen, Portchester, Falmouth), ensuring coordinated and effective team leadership
  • Advance Strategic Sourcing & Contract Management, leading initiatives that deliver value, manage costs, and support financial performance
  • Manage Vendor & Contractor Relationships, applying structured approaches to third-party management to ensure quality, compliance, and risk mitigation
  • Build Stakeholder & Supplier Partnerships, developing collaborative relationships to identify opportunities, assess risks, and drive continuous improvement
  • Leverage Technology, working with regional teams to adopt innovative procurement tools and strengthen supply chain resilience
  • Promote QHSSE Standards, ensuring adherence to quality, health, safety, sustainability, and environmental practices
  • Track and Communicate Value, using performance metrics to demonstrate the impact of procurement and supply chain initiatives
  • Contribute to Regional Transformation, partnering with the Head of Procurement & Supply Chain to implement ERP systems and standardise service offerings across the region

Requirements

  • A degree in Supply Chain Management or a related field, or equivalent professional experience
  • Proven experience in a senior leadership role in Procurement and/or Supply Chain
  • Strong understanding of Source-to-Contract and Purchase-to-Pay processes
  • Good working knowledge of Import/export/customs
  • Experience in operational or industrial sectors, ideally with international or complex environments
  • Excellent communication and interpersonal skills
  • Outcome-focused and committed to delivering results
  • An experienced and collaborative leader who supports change and encourages team development
  • A practical problem-solver with a client-focused mindset

Nice to have

NEVI/CIPS or other relevant certifications are desirable but not essential
